Output 433460cc28588a924f73f560b23bbc44695864114d7ac0de5ea18ead8d14b3ea:12
- value
- 66839809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b3feb5c8b3d39a34d195456884d759cefedaf0a OP_EQUAL
- address
- MQyFAVtcXTTqopys4SuYhpbisVuddt75N6
- transaction
- 433460cc28588a924f73f560b23bbc44695864114d7ac0de5ea18ead8d14b3ea
- spent
- true